    What Are the Characteristics of Down Syndrome?

    Down syndrome is a genetic condition caused by the presence of an extra copy of chromosome 21. It is typically diagnosed at birth or during prenatal testing. Common physical traits include a flat facial profile, upward-slanting eyes, and a single deep crease across the palm. However, it’s crucial to remember that every individual with Down syndrome is unique, and their abilities and challenges vary widely.

    How Is Down Syndrome Diagnosed?

    Down syndrome can be identified through prenatal screenings such as ultrasounds and blood tests. A definitive diagnosis is made via diagnostic tests like amniocentesis. After birth, doctors may observe physical characteristics and conduct genetic testing to confirm the condition.

    Understanding Down Syndrome: What You Need to Know

    Down syndrome affects approximately 1 in 700 babies born in the United States. It is not a disease but a chromosomal condition that influences development. Individuals with Down syndrome may experience intellectual disabilities, developmental delays, and certain health issues. However, with early intervention and support, many lead fulfilling lives.
